An easement gives one party the right to go onto another party's property. That property may be owned by a private person, a business entity, or a group of owners. Utilities often get easements that allow them to run pipes or phone lines beneath private property. Easements may be obtained for access to another property, called "access and egress", use of spring water, entry to make repairs on a fence or slide area, drive cattle across and other uses. The easement is a real property interest, but separate from the legal title of the owner of the underlying land.

A co-ownership agreement template for property is a legally binding document that outlines the terms and conditions of joint ownership between multiple individuals or entities. This agreement is utilized when two or more parties decide to purchase or own a property together and want to establish clear guidelines concerning their rights, responsibilities, and ownership shares. Different types of co-ownership agreement templates for property may include: 1. Tenancy in Common Agreement: This type of agreement allows co-owners to have different ownership shares in a property. Each party has individual rights to their respective portion of the property and can sell or transfer their share without the consent of other co-owners. In case of death, the share is passed on to the heirs or beneficiaries. 2. Joint Tenancy Agreement: In a joint tenancy agreement, all the co-owners have equal rights and shares in the property. If one co-owner passes away, their share automatically transfers to the remaining owners, rather than being passed on to heirs or beneficiaries. 3. Partnership Agreement: This agreement is suited for co-ownership situations where the property is used for business purposes. The agreement establishes the roles, responsibilities, and profit-sharing among the partners involved in the property ownership. 4. Limited Liability Company Agreement: This type of agreement is utilized when the co-owners want to form an LLC to hold the property. The agreement outlines the structure, management, and distribution of profits of the LLC. 5. Co-ownership Agreement for Vacation Homes: Specifically designed for co-owning vacation properties, this agreement addresses issues such as occupancy schedules, maintenance responsibilities, and cost-sharing arrangements, ensuring seamless usage and maintenance of the property. Regardless of the type, a co-ownership agreement template for property should include provisions for ownership percentages, financial obligations, dispute resolution, property management, maintenance responsibilities, exit strategies, and any other terms relevant to the specific co-ownership arrangement. Joint ownership of property is simply a case in which two or more people own the same piece of property. Co-owners do not have to be people. They might be other kinds of legal entities, e.g. partnerships or corporations. There are a number of ways in which two or more people can own property together.

ownership agreement is a legal document between two or more people who are the joint owners of property or asset. It includes all of the terms and conditions which govern how ownership will be shared, including what happens if one owner dies.
